What Is the Estimated Timeline for the Completion of the Roofing Project?


You'll require to consider project management, workforce accessibility, climate factors to consider, product distribution, and allow purchase. Typically, a roofing task takes a couple of days to a week, however it can differ.


Unforeseeable weather condition can delay work, as can waiting for materials or permits. Also, the dimension of the labor force can influence the timeline.


It's ideal to go over all these variables with your service provider to obtain a sensible quote.

What Kind of Warranty or Guarantee Does the Contractor Offer on Their Work and Materials Used?


Did you recognize that 75% of home owners ignore warranty details? Don't be just one of them.


Ask your service provider regarding service warranty duration and guarantee specifics. Verify both workmanship and products are covered, as this impacts long-lasting roofing system durability.


Likewise, ask about service warranty transferability; it's a benefit if you intend to offer your home in the future.


It's crucial to understand these elements prior to authorizing any type of contract. Remember, a trustworthy specialist will not shy away from these discussions.
